The National Federation of Voluntary Bodies hosted two 2-day Seminars in June 2014 with Keynote Speaker David Pitonyak. David Pitonyak was one of six international presenters at the Immersion Event, which took place in Killarney in April 2013. In the feedback from this event people expressed an interest in hearing more about his work. In this regard the National Federation have invited him to Ireland to facilitate two workshops on two separate topics.
Workshop 1: Beyond Behaviours - Tuesday & Wednesday, 17th & 18th June 2014
This workshop examines ways we can help the person served to achieve a sense of confidence, competence, and a sense of well-being. This 2 day workshop examines strategies for supporting not only an individual who experiences disabilities but also the needs of their caregivers.
Workshop 2: The Importance of Belonging - Thursday & Friday, 19th & 20th June 2014
Being connected to the people we love is critical to our emotional and physical well-being. Many people experiencing our services are sick from loneliness. This 2 day workshop is about ideas for moving beyond interventions and coverage to a system that supports enduring, freely chosen relationships and involves problem-solving with teams.
